@@ -247,8 +247,23 @@ gfx::Point EventLocationFromNative(const base::NativeEvent& native_event) { |
case GenericEvent: { |
XIDeviceEvent* xievent = |
static_cast<XIDeviceEvent*>(native_event->xcookie.data); |
- return gfx::Point(static_cast<int>(xievent->event_x), |
- static_cast<int>(xievent->event_y)); |
+ |
+ if (xievent->sourceid == xievent->deviceid) { |
+ // This event is coming from a slave device. Read the position from the |
+ // valuators, because the events reported for a slave device seems to be |
+ // behind the master device by one event. See more on crbug.com/103981. |
+ // The position in the valuators is in the global screen coordinates. |
+ // But it is necessary to convert it into the window's coordinates. |
+ // Prepare to be revolted. |
